## Understanding Securities and Investment Fraud
### What is Securities Fraud?
Securities fraud is a broad term that encompasses various illegal activities that involve the manipulation of stock or other securities markets. It often includes:
– **Insider Trading**: Buying or selling securities based on non-public, material information.
– **Ponzi Schemes**: Fraudulent investment operations where returns to earlier investors are paid using the capital from newer investors.
– **Pump and Dump Schemes**: Inflating the price of a stock through false or misleading statements, only to sell at the inflated price and leave investors with losses.
– **Misrepresentation and Omissions**: Providing false information or failing to disclose essential details that would affect an investor’s decision.

## Common Signs of Investment Fraud
Recognizing the signs of investment fraud early can help you take action sooner. Here are some red flags to watch for:
– **Guaranteed Returns**: Promises of high returns with little to no risk should raise suspicion.
– **Pressure Tactics**: If an advisor pressures you to invest quickly or discourages research, this could indicate fraudulent intentions.
– **Lack of Documentation**: Legitimate investments should come with proper documentation. Be cautious if you receive vague or incomplete information.
– **Unlicensed Advisors**: Always verify that your financial advisor or broker is licensed and registered with the appropriate regulatory bodies, such as the Financial Industry Regulatory Authority (FINRA).
## The Legal Process for Filing a Claim
If you suspect you have been a victim of securities fraud, here’s a general overview of the steps involved in filing a claim:
1. **Consult with a Lawyer**: Discuss your situation with a qualified securities and investment fraud lawyer to assess your case.
2. **Gather Evidence**: Collect all relevant documentation, including investment statements, communications with brokers, and any promotional materials related to the investment.
3. **Filing a Complaint**: Your attorney will help you file a complaint with the appropriate regulatory agency, such as the SEC or FINRA, or pursue a civil lawsuit against the responsible parties.
4. **Negotiations**: Your lawyer will negotiate with the opposing party or their insurance company to seek a settlement that compensates you for your losses.
5. **Court Proceedings**: If a settlement cannot be reached, your case may go to trial, where your attorney will represent you in court.
